{Hamburger Green Bean Casserole}


1 lb. ground beef
2 cans green beans
1 can cream of mushroom soup
1-1/2 C. shredded cheddar (optional)
1 lg. can French's onions
4-5 russet potatoes

Brown ground beef; put into bottom of 2 qt. casserole dish. Add green beans, soup, cheese & 3/4 can of onions. Mix well. Top with mashed potatoes & cheese. Bake 350F for 30-60 min. Check for doneness.

(This is a recipe my mom has always made and this is the name we always called it, although I do know some people prefer to call it Shepherds Pie. This is definitely a comfort food for me. It's even better as leftovers... and I usually don't like leftovers, so that's saying a lot.)
